CVE-2025-47775

MEDIUM
Published May 14, 2025 Modified Jul 11, 2025 CWE-201

Description

Bullfrog is a GithHb Action to block unauthorized outbound traffic in GitHub workflows. Prior to version 0.8.4, using tcp breaks blocking and allows DNS exfiltration. This can result in sandbox bypass. Version 0.8.4 fixes the issue.
